Enroll existing users into N-able Login

Use N-able Login to provide single sign-on (SSO) access to N-central applications and services. You must link users to N-able Login to automatically send them an enrollment invitation. Users complete the enrollment process from the email to activate their account and access supported services.

If you use an on-premises deployment, start at the System level. If you use a hosted deployment, start at the Service Organization (SO) level.

There are two ways in which you can enroll existing users into N-able Login; from the SSO Providers page and the Users page.

From the Users page

You cannot reverse this action after you connect a user to N-able Login.

  1. Log into N-able N-central.

  2. Go to User Management > Users.

  3. Select the user(s) you want to enroll.

    If one or more users are already linked to another IdP, you must select and unlink each one from that provider before linking them to N-able Login. From LINK TO SSO PROVIDER, select Unlink.

  4. From LINK TO SSO PROVIDER, select the appropriate N-able Login provider:

    • Hosted: Company N-able Login

    • Onprem: System N-able Login

  5. Select the I have read and understand that I will not be able to disconnect N-able Login checkbox and then select Apply.

  6. Connecting a user to N-able Login cannot be reversed.

    If a user was previously enrolled as an N-able Login user, their original registration link will be overwritten with a new one.

  7. User(s) will receive an email to complete the enrollment.
  8. The link in the welcome email is valid for 7 days. If it expires, repeat steps 3 to 7 to re-enroll the user into N-able Login and resend the welcome email.

From the SSO Providers page

  1. Log into N-able N-central.

  2. Go to User Management > SSO Providers.

  3. In the Name column, do one of the following:

    1. If on a hosted account, select the provider, Company N-able Login.

    2. If on an onprem account, select System N-able Login.

  4. To link N-central users to N-able Login, click the Linked users tab and then click LINK USERS.

    You cannot unlink users after you have connected them to N-able Login.

    This step cannot be undone.

  5. Select users that you want to enroll into MSP SSO and then click LINK.

    N-able Login filters out users that are not eligible (already linked to another IdP) to enroll into N-able Login. You must unlink those users from their provider before linking them to N-able Login. Select the user, and from the LINK TO SSO PROVIDER menu select Unlink.

  6. Select the I have read and understand that I will not be able to disconnect N-able Login checkbox.

  7. Select LINK.
